
The defending Super Bowl champion Pittsburgh Steelers have lost two straight after losing to the lowly Kansas City Chiefs in overtime last week. Not only are the Steelers losing ground in the AFC Wildcard race, but they have also lost quarterback Ben Roethlisberger for this week’s AFC North rivalry matchup against the Baltimore Ravens.
Big Ben is probably the biggest injury this week in terms of the effect it will have on the game for the Pittsburgh Steelers, but there are some other teams in week 12 that will be suffering this weekend with some big names on the sidelines.
Here are some of the notable injuries for week 12:
Arizona Cardinals: Kurt Warner (concussion)
Last week Warner left the game against his former team in the St. Louis Rams with a concussion, but apparently Warner was back to his old self this week and will play this weekend against the Tennessee Titans.
Atlanta Falcons: Michael Turner (ankle)
The Falcons really could have used Michael Turner last week in the loss against the New York Giants, but this week they might be able to get their star running back on the field as he is listed as questionable this week against the Tampa Bay Bucs.
Baltimore Ravens: Ray Lewis (foot), Ed Reed (illness, foot)
This week will be an important one for the Ravens as they go up against the Pittsburgh Steelers in an AFC North battle. The scales are already tipping in Baltimore’s favor as the Steelers will be without Big Ben and Polamalu, but the Ravens could be without their two best defensive players in Ed Reed and Ray Lewis who are both questionable for this game.
Cincinnati Bengals: Cedric Benson (hip)
Last week the Bengals struggled without Cedric Benson and lost to the lowly Oakland Raiders, but this week Cincinnati might be able to get their star running back on the field as he is listed as questionable against the Cleveland Browns.
Miami Dolphins: Ricky Williams (chest)
The Dolphins have suffered with injuries to quarterback Chad Pennington and running back Ronnie Brown this year as both players are out for the season. Last week Ricky Williams played brilliantly in as the starting running back, but got banged up at the end of the game with a chest injury. This week Williams is listed as probable and should make it on to the gridiron.
New Orleans Saints: Reggie Bush (knee)
Reggie Bush has been injury prone throughout his entire career in the NFL, but he has stayed relatively healthy this season as the Saints has gotten out to a 10-0 record. This week Bush’s status is questionable with a knee that might keep him out against the New England Patriots on Monday night.
Pittsburgh Steelers: Ben Roethlisberger (concussion), Troy Polamalu (knee)
Troy Polamalu has been battling a with a nagging injury that will keep him out another game this week, but it is the injury to Big Ben that will really hurt the Steelers this week against the Ravens.
Seattle Seahawks: Julius Jones (bruised lung)
The Seahawks will be going up against the lowly Rams this weekend, but they may without running back Julius Jones once again as he is still trying to recover from a bruised lung and is listed as questionable.
St. Louis Rams: Marc Bulger (broken leg), Stephen Jackson (back spasms)
As if it weren’t bad enough that the Rams are a pitiful 1-9 coming into week 12 against the Seattle Seahawks, but they will be without quarterback Marc Bulger for the next three to six weeks with a broken leg and running back Stephen Jackson has been suffering from back spasms this week and is listed as questionable.
Washington Redskins: DeAngelo Hall (knee), Albert Haynesworth (ankle), Clinton Portis (concussion), Ladell Betts (IR)
No team will be suffering more with injuries in week 12 than the Redskins who will be with both star running backs in Clinton Portis and Ladell Betts. If that wasn’t bad enough Washington will also be hurting on defense with a hurt Albert Haynesworth who is questionable and DeAngelo Hall who will be sitting out against the Philadelphia Eagles.
